This week we finally have some new recommendations for you, including 'An American Marriage' by Tayari Jones and New Girl on Netflix (warning: minor season 4 spoiler alert). Another super exciting announcement this week is Niamh's double feature in SLAMinutes' 'Mental Health Through The Pandemic', the poetry anthology that featured 100 writers and donated all proceeds to Mind Charity. If you're not following her already, check out @poetrybyniamh to read her incredible (and now published!!!) work. Charlotte's less credible but nonetheless charitable donation to the cause this week was a charity shop vintage jumper she purchased which just so happened to be from Mind. Then it's onto this week's topic of self-doubt and how it often coincides with our perception of failure as a society. Why is it that we've blurred the line between arrogance and self-confidence? Why is it that we feel the need to put ourselves down to avoid anyone getting there first? We talk about the doubts and fears we had before starting the podcast, but why putting ourselves out there and doing it anyway wins every time.
